The Rose & Other Stories is all heart and soul as Linda Aksomitis chronicles the sometimes poignant, sometimes humorous travels and travails of being a saleslady in the 1980s.
The collection has seven short stories told by someone the traveling saleslady, Ashley Adams, encounters. Two of the stories, The Storm and The Sewing Machine, were broadcast on CBC National radio in 1998.
Each of the seven stories is followed by a memoir titled "The Story Behind the Story," which gives autobiographical insights into the real experiences that inspired the story. As you read, you'll meet people from many walks of life, from a big-city corporate office manager to a security desk clerk in a cage in the lobby of a seedy hotel.
These fictional characters are at a turning point in life, and the chance encounter with the saleslady helps them move forward. The autobiographical section takes you into the memoirs and epiphanies of the real 1980s traveling saleslady, Linda Aksomitis, through the 16,000 miles of prairie highways that made up her sales territory.
